Red Rocks
Red Rocks is a short, power-hike climb. At 2.5 TEP it sits in the easier half of the catalogue. Expect 13 to 23 minutes. Its steepest 500 metres run at 20.3% and start 906 m in, so the worst of it lands when you are already committed.
